Kings XI Punjab defeated Delhi Daredevils by six wickets and kept their hopes alive to qualify for the semifinals of IPL. Daredevils have already made into the semis with 16 points while yesterday's (May 15) victory has pushed up Kings XI to sixth place with 12 points. Apart from Punjab, Royal Challengers Bangalore and Deccan Chargers also have 12 points each. The battle for semi-final intensifies as the tournament progresses.
Chasing a modest total of 121 runs to win Kings XI achieved the runs in 19.1 over for the loss of four wickets. The top scorer Kumar Sangakkara remained not out on 43 to guide Kings XI Punjab to victory. The Daredevils bowlers were exceptional with their line and length as they forced the Punjab batsmen to fight hard for achieving the total. Pacer Ashish Nehra was almost unplayable and he gave only six runs in his 4 overs apart from picking up a wicket. Farveez Maharoof took two wickets by conceding 29 runs.
Earlier, Punjab skipper Yuvraj Singh won the toss and elected to field first. The bowlers of Kings XI also put up a great show with Brett Lee leading from the front. Lee claimed three wicket by giving away only 15 runs. Apart from the Aussie fast bowler, Irfan Pathan and S Sreesanth got two wickets each. Irafan Pathan also performed well with the bat by scoring brisk 21 runs off 11 balls that helped the Punjab team to seal the victory.
The openers of Daredevils failed drastically. Skipper Virender Sehwag could score only 9 runs while Gautam Gambhir got run out with individual score of 8 runs. However, wicketkeeper batman Dinesh Karthik (32) and Mithun Manhas (26) played some good shots to help Daredevils put up a respectable total on the board. Kings XI will now have to win their last two matches by big margins to improve their run rate but their semi-final hopes will largely depend on the outcome of other games.
